🧴 Ingredients for the Best Homemade Herbicide:

You only need 3 simple ingredients:

  • 1 gallon white vinegar (5–20% acetic acid)

  • 1/4 cup salt (regular table salt or rock salt)

  • 1 tablespoon liquid dish soap (biodegradable preferred)


🧪 How It Works:

  • Vinegar (acetic acid) draws moisture out of plant leaves, effectively drying them up.

  • Salt disrupts the plant’s internal water balance and prevents regrowth in many cases.

  • Dish soap acts as a surfactant, helping the vinegar and salt stick to the leaves for faster absorption.

This trio creates a fast-acting contact herbicide that begins killing the surface parts of the weed within hours.


🪴 How to Use It:

  1. Mix all ingredients in a large spray bottle or garden sprayer.

  2. Apply on a hot, sunny day for best results (sunlight accelerates drying).

  3. Thoroughly spray the leaves and base of each weed.

  4. Avoid spraying desirable plants, as this solution is non-selective and will harm any greenery it touches.

  5. Watch results in 1–2 hours — most weeds will begin browning or wilting quickly, especially in direct sunlight.


⚠️ Caution:

  • Do not use in areas where you want to grow plants later. Salt can affect soil fertility over time.

  • Apply carefully around lawns or garden beds; this solution does not differentiate between weeds and other plants.

  • Avoid use just before rain, which can dilute the mixture and reduce its effectiveness.
